search results

  1. Springer Biofuels

  2. Springer Biofuels

  3. Springer Biofuels

  4. Springer Biofuels

  5. Springer Biofuels

  6. Edtech Biofuels

  7. Springer Biofuels

  1. Previous Page (Page 4)Next Page (Page 6)